Peoria's freeze-thaw cycles and heavy usage can cause a Ramset slide gate's drive chain to stretch, break, or become misaligned. This leads to jerky operation, grinding noises, or the gate failing to move altogether, especially when ice is present. Proper tension and lubrication, seasonally adjusted, are critical.
Debris, accumulated ice and snow, or damage to the slide gate track (often from ground shifting) can prevent the gate from moving smoothly in Peoria. This causes undue stress on the Ramset operator, potentially leading to motor damage or the gate getting stuck mid-operation during a winter storm or after heavy rain.
Over time, the rollers or wheels that support the slide gate can wear down, seize due to rust from humidity, or become misaligned. This increases friction, making the gate difficult to move and putting excessive strain on the Ramset motor, particularly during Peoria's extended periods of use or temperature extremes.
The gearbox in a Ramset slide gate operator can wear out due to heavy use or lack of consistent maintenance. Symptoms in Peoria include loud noises during operation (especially noticeable in quiet neighborhoods), loss of power to move the gate, or complete operator failure, often accelerated by fluctuating temperatures.
Ramset slide gates rely on limit switches to know when to stop at the fully open and closed positions. If these are improperly set or malfunction – perhaps due to vibrations or minor post shifts – the gate may overtravel, reverse prematurely, or not close completely, compromising security for your Peoria property.
